How much do tax director j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for tax director in Calgary, AB is $156,397.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$123,500.00 and $181,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Tax Director Do?

As a tax director, you create and implement a strategic tax plan for your company. Your job duties include preparing and filing tax documents and returns, including for payroll and income tax, writing detailed tax reports, and addressing any tax errors or issues that arise. You need a solid understanding of domestic tax laws as well as international tax laws and regulations if your company has holdings overseas. The position of tax director requires a great deal of writing, so you need a strong command of written language.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Tax Director,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Tax Director, you need deep expertise in tax law, accounting principles, and financial analysis, typically supported by a CPA, JD, or advanced tax degree. Familiarity with tax compliance software, ERP systems, and research tools like Bloomberg Tax or Thomson Reuters is crucial. Strong leadership, strategic thinking, and clear communication help guide teams and advise senior management effectively. These skills are essential to ensure compliance, minimize tax risk, and drive informed business decisions in a complex regulatory environment.

What are some common challenges Tax Directors face when managing cross-border tax compliance?

Tax Directors often encounter complexities in navigating varying international tax regulations, transfer pricing rules, and frequent legislative changes when overseeing cross-border compliance. They must ensure all entities within the organization are aligned with both local and global tax laws while minimizing risks of non-compliance or double taxation. Effective collaboration with local finance teams, external advisors, and staying informed on global tax reforms are essential for successfully managing these challenges.

What is the difference between Tax Director vs Tax Manager?

AspectTax Director
CredentialsCPA or equivalent, extensive tax experience
Work EnvironmentStrategic leadership, executive meetings
ResponsibilitiesOversees tax strategy, compliance, and planning at a high level
Employer & IndustryLarge corporations, multinational firms

The Tax Director typically holds a senior leadership role, focusing on strategic tax planning and compliance at an organizational level. In contrast, a Tax Manager handles day-to-day tax operations, ensuring compliance and managing tax filings. Both roles require similar credentials but differ in scope and responsibility, with the Tax Director playing a more strategic and executive role.
